In the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, the future of education is more uncertain than ever. Traditional models of schooling are being challenged, and new ways of learning are emerging. In this context, the work of Jacques Lacan and Slavoj Zizek offers valuable insights into the nature of education and the role it can play in shaping the future of our societies.

Lacan on the Symbolic Order

Lacan's theory of the symbolic order is central to his understanding of education. The symbolic order is the system of language and culture that we inherit from our parents and teachers. It shapes our way of thinking, feeling, and acting. Education, for Lacan, is the process of entering into the symbolic order and becoming a subject. This process is not always easy, as it requires us to give up our infantile desires and submit to the rules of society. However, it is essential for our development as human beings.

Lacan's theory of the symbolic order has implications for the way we think about education. First, it suggests that education is not simply about transmitting knowledge and skills. It is also about helping students to become subjects who are able to think for themselves and to participate in the social world. Second, Lacan's theory suggests that education is not a neutral process. It is always shaped by the power relations that exist in society. This means that education can be used to reproduce existing inequalities or to create a more just and equitable world.

Zizek on the Real

Zizek's work on the real is another important resource for thinking about the future of education. The real, for Zizek, is that which is beyond the symbolic order. It is the realm of the unconscious, of trauma, and of violence. Education, for Zizek, is the process of confronting the real. This process is not always pleasant, but it is necessary for us to become aware of the limitations of the symbolic order and to find ways to live with them.

Zizek's theory of the real has implications for the way we think about education. First, it suggests that education is not simply about teaching students how to think. It is also about helping them to confront the real and to find ways to live with it. Second, Zizek's theory suggests that education is not a safe space. It is a place where students are confronted with the limits of their own knowledge and experience. This can be a frightening experience, but it is also an essential part of the learning process.

The Future of Education

The work of Lacan and Zizek offers a valuable perspective on the future of education. They remind us that education is not simply about transmitting knowledge and skills. It is also about helping students to become subjects who are able to think for themselves and to participate in the social world. Education is also about confronting the real and finding ways to live with it. These are essential tasks for the future of our societies.

In the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, the future of education is more uncertain than ever. However, the work of Lacan and Zizek offers us a valuable resource for thinking about how to create a more just and equitable world. Education is the key to a better future, and it is essential that we continue to invest in it.
